According to Census 2011 information the location code or village code of Angor village is 091265. Angor village is located in Sumerpur tehsil of Pali district in Rajasthan, India. It is situated 2km away from sub-district headquarter Sumerpur (tehsildar office) and 84km away from district headquarter Pali. As per 2009 stats, Koliwara is the gram panchayat of Angor village.
The total geographical area of village is 369 hectares. Angor has a total population of 1,286 peoples, out of which male population is 649 while female population is 637. This results in a sex ratio of approximately 981 females for every 1,000 males. Literacy rate of angor village is 57.70% out of which 67.49% males and 47.72% females are literate. There are about 262 houses in angor village. Pincode of angor village locality is 306902.
When it comes to administration, Angor village is governed by a Sarpanch, who is an elected representative (Head of Village) chosen through local elections, as per the Constitution of India and the Panchayati Raj Act. As per 2019 stats, Angor village comes under Sumerpur Vidhan Sabha constituency & Pali Lok Sabha constituency. Sumerpur is nearest town to angor village for all major economic activities, which is approximately 2km away.
